From 5b1e771d4a7734cd226fea7415b3e15bf7ed0047 Mon Sep 17 00:00:00 2001 From: zxj <782803291@qq.com> Date: Thu, 29 Jul 2021 10:45:34 +0800 Subject: [PATCH] fix: fix custom label require error (#778) --- shell/app/common/components/render-formItem.tsx | 6 ++++++ shell/app/modules/cmp/pages/networks/common/config.tsx | 2 +- shell/app/styles/util.scss | 10 ---------- 3 files changed, 7 insertions(+), 11 deletions(-) diff --git a/shell/app/common/components/render-formItem.tsx b/shell/app/common/components/render-formItem.tsx index 51ff17ca53..f747e50774 100644 --- a/shell/app/common/components/render-formItem.tsx +++ b/shell/app/common/components/render-formItem.tsx @@ -207,6 +207,11 @@ export const RenderFormItem = ({ required, message: `${i18n.t('common:please')}${action}${hasColon ? label.slice(0, label.length - 1) : label}`, }); + } else { + rules.push({ + required, + message: i18n.t('can not be empty'), + }); } } if (pattern && !rules.some((r) => r.pattern && r.pattern.source === pattern.source)) { @@ -240,6 +245,7 @@ export const RenderFormItem = ({ ) : ( label ); + return ( +
{i18n.t('dcos:availability zone')}